Low Brass Hill, located in South Bend, Indiana, is a captivating historical landmark nestled within the serene surroundings of Studebaker Park. This charming site is an essential stop for tourists seeking to immerse themselves in the local heritage and enjoy the tranquil beauty of the park. With its lush greenery and picturesque views, Low Brass Hill is perfect for a leisurely stroll or a peaceful picnic.

Public Transit
If you're starting from downtown South Bend, head to the nearest bus stop for the Transpo bus service. You can catch Route 7 (South Bend's public bus service) at the intersection of South Michigan Street and West Jefferson Boulevard. Take the bus heading towards the South Bend International Airport. After about 15 minutes, disembark at the stop at Calvert Street and Allen Street. From there, walk east on Calvert Street for about 5 minutes until you reach Studebaker Park, located at 718 E Calvert St. Low Brass Hill is situated within the park.
